Bangalore, January, 2010: Virgin Mobile has today announced the launch of its GSM services in the country, starting with all five southern circles. As India’s only national youth focused brand, Virgin Mobile has entered the GSM market with the definite objective of helping youth leverage and use the power of their network of friends. To this end, they have launched with a plethora of unique products and services designed to strengthen their brand promise to the youth of the country.

 

For now, consumers across South India circles will be offered a differentiated tariff of 20p/min for STD and Local calls to any Virgin Mobile number without any pack. Virgin Mobile customers calling any other network will be charged at 40p/min for local and 50p/min for STD calls again without any packs.

Text Box: VIRGIN MOBILE FIRSTS IN GSM
 
1) STD is now equal to local call - with STD at just @ 20p without any packs
 
2) Itemised mobile bills on prepaid to all customers without any extra cost
 
3)100% Bill Guarantee for prepaid customers - Error free bill or the bill shall be paid for by Virgin Mobile.  Resolution of billing complaints in 48 hrs or bill shall be paid for by Virgin Mobile
 
4) Select your number on prepaid - Customers will now have the freedom to go to a Retail store and ask for a number they want rather than be forced to pick whatever is available at the counter
 
5) vBelong - Virgin Mobile Users will be able to design & create their own WAP sites for their group / college / community to showcase their talents by uploading images, music, events, forums, blogging and much more
 
6) vJingle - Virgin Mobile customers get an opportunity to avail free Tring Tunes for a month by agreeing to promote vJingle as their ringback tone for one month.
 
7) WOW - A tool to initiate the subscriber into the world of Virgin Mobile & wow them with the VMI services through sampling & providing an insight into what Virgin Mobile is all about. As soon as the sim card is activated, the tool offers a pandora’s list of exciting services & content to engage the user.
 
8) vMingle - An integrated social networking service which brings your life on Facebook, Orkut and MySpace in one place. It allows users to stay in touch with friends across all three social networks at one time through a single log-in.
 
9) vGenie - Virgin Mobile will offer a mobile (virtual) assistant that will be with VMI customers from the start of the day till end of the day providing Birthday reminders, social networking updates, wakeup call on Voice & SMS.
 
10) Script less Calls Center: Real Conversations with a human touch - A unique SCRIPT-FREE contact center.  A unique, personalized on-boarding program for all new customers and end -to- end ownership--Transaction are closed by the same contact center executive who receives the call 
 
 

 

At the time of launch, Virgin Mobile GSM services will be available in more than 300 towns, 60,000 RCV and 45,000 SUK outlets which will cater to 76% of the urban youth population

Introductory SMS packs: At the time of the launch, company will offer three SMS packs priced at Rs. 33, Rs.34 and Rs.69. The special pack priced at Rs.33 is available nationally and comes with 2000 local and national SMSs free for 30 days.

 

Under Rs. 34 pack, customers will get 10,000 local SMS free. This pack is only available in Tamil Nadu and Chennai circles. The friendliest pack priced at Rs.69 will offer 500 local and national SMS free daily. The pack will be available 7 days from the day of launch.

 

All three packs come with a validity of 30 days.

About Tata Teleservices Limited

Tata Teleservices Limited is one of India’s leading private telecom service providers, having a pan-India presence across all of India’s 22 telecom Circles. The company offers integrated telecom solutions to its customers under brands - Tata Indicom, Tata DOCOMO, Tata Photon and Tata Walky and uses both the CDMA and GSM technology platform(s) for its wireless networks. Tata Teleservices Limited, along with Tata Teleservices (Maharashtra) Limited, operates in more than 420,000 towns and villages across the country, serving nearly 60 million subscribers. After its collaboration with Japan’s NTT DOCOMO in November 2008, Tata Teleservices has so far launched GSM services under the TATA DOCOMO brand name in 15 telecom Circles, and the remaining part of the country is also expected to be covered shortly. In December 2008, Tata Teleservices announced a unique reverse equity swap strategic agreement between its fully-owned telecom tower subsidiary—Wireless TT Info-Services Limited—and Quippo Telecom Infrastructure Limited, thereby becoming the largest independent entity in this space. Tata Teleservices’ bouquet of telephony services includes mobile services, wireless desktop phones, public booth telephony and Wireline services.
